Transaction 2d6213601b13cec4adbe65860760ce2ce6acf82c03364444a7defe319ebe50aa
1 Input
1 Output
-
2d6213601b13cec4adbe65860760ce2ce6acf82c03364444a7defe319ebe50aa:0
- value
- 34995152
- script pubkey
- OP_0 OP_PUSHBYTES_20 a1b7b53eb1a4670255986bc8eee59becd43552ab
- address
- bc1q5xmm204353nsy4vcd0ywaevman2r254tpq55av